Press Release from the FIP Commission for Maximaphily. August 219
“The Competition has been held from June ,2nd to June ,30th 2019. -The main goal of this Competition is to encourage the creators of Maximum Cards to aim for the creation of exceptional new realizations (always conforming with the rules) and reward the important Maximaphily knowledge and marcophily research work done, leading to high quality Maximum Card creations.
-30 countries took part in the competition. The results of the three ” Best Maximum Cards created in 2018″ were the following:
Results:
-Finland: 39
-France: 27
-UK: 27
-Israël: 3
-Italy : 9
-Aland: 0
-Brazil: 0
-Bulgaria: 0
-Canada: 21
-China: 9
-Chinese Tapei: 6
-Korea: 15
-Luxembourg: 3
-Malaysia: 24
-Monaco: 3
-Netherlands : 6
-Poland: 6
-Portugal: 12
-Romania: 3
-Russia: 6
-French Polynesia: 15
-Czech Republic : 15
-Slovenia: 0
-Greece: 0
-Mexico : 6
-St Pierre et Miquelon: 18
-Spain: 48
-Switzerland: 36
-Turkey: 54
-USA: 3
-1st place:TURKEY (54)
-2nd place: SPAIN (48)
-3rd place: FINLAND (39)

The FEPA Board unanimously agreed in granting the FEPA Recognition to the “Continental Stamp Exhibition 90th Anniversary of The Philatelic Society of Egypt”.
It will be celebrated from September 9th to 15th 2019 in Cairo, Egypt, with the participation of 6 Arab countries and the Egypt Study Circle, London. The RPSL will symbolically be celebrating its 150th Anniversary with one their member attending.
The International Jury will include several accredited jurors from FEPA members federations.

On the 18th of July, the FIP Website informed that after having served successfully as Jury Apprentices at the FIP World Exhibition CHINA 2019, the following philatelists are now accredited as FIP Jurors.
Our warm congratulations to all of them and particularly to those from the FEPA members: Adriano Bergamini (Switzerland), Ralph Ebner (Germany), Simon Richards (United Kingdom) and Arie Zonjee (Netherlands)
